I will have to yank out my ATI 9600 Pro, as it struggles with Doom 3 at anything higher than 640 x 480 res in the game.
That is the only game I have to crank down from 1024 x 768.
I believe Quake IV will be using the Doom III engine.

I plan on getting the ATI X800 XL which is on par with the NVIDIA 6800 GT, but cheaper in price.

i was kinda hoping quake 4 was gonna be like 1 or 2. It seems more, doom like.

I got a copy of quake 1 from somewhere and it took me about an hour to get it too work on a newer machine. The whole glquake thing was a problem, I eventually got it sorted out using d3dquake. Anyway, I forgot how much fun that game was. The sounds and feel of them game. Its just great.

I dont think quake 4 will provide the same playing experience, to me anyway.

I got doom 3 for the xbox. I played through it once now I'm done with it. Quake and the orginal doom's I could play over and over and over again, hell I'm still playing quake 1 now.

Graphics look good though....
